CloudKleyer GmbH, collaborating with Archigas GmbH, has begun work on 
DigitalH2-Ops, a two-year R&D effort aimed at developing a secure, federated, 
and EU-regulation-ready data environment for the hydrogen sector.
DigitalH2-Ops is designed to integrate and manage data from all stages of the 
hydrogen lifecycle — covering production, storage, logistics, and practical 
use. The initiative provides standardized digital access, streamlines 
cooperation between participating companies, and ensures protected data 
exchange fully aligned with EU requirements.
By leveraging automated insights and real-time analysis, the platform seeks to 
improve operational performance, enhance transparency, and drive technological 
advancement across the hydrogen marketplace.
The project is co-financed by the European Union (ERDF) and the Federal State 
of Hesse.
About CloudKleyer
CloudKleyer GmbH is a specialized provider of cloud and internet 
infrastructure, offering deep experience in processing, transmitting, and 
safeguarding critical data. Its long-standing expertise in data center 
operations, colocation setups, and high-performance cloud platforms makes it a 
dependable partner for complex digital infrastructure initiatives.
